Marseille

Marseille is the second largest city in France and is the largest Mediterranean port in the region. For visitors, Marseille offers an authentic glimpse at France. It has many colorful markets, natural beauty such as the Calanques with its large, beautiful cliffs, and the old harbor area, which offers a glimpse at the areas working class history.

Logrono

Logrono, Spain is in the northern portion of Spain located on the Ebro River. It is the capital city of the La Rioja region. It is the center of trade for Rioja wine, which is primarily what the area is known for, and the city also produces wood, metal, and textile products.

Logrono is a regal, traditional Spanish city. It has a gorgeous old quarter with quaint, narrow streets. It is much less touristy than many of the larger cities in Spain, but it is a fairly populated city with almost 200,000 inhabitants. It gained some popularity for its recent role in HBO's True Blood. Logrono is a beautiful, small, historic city that is well worth a visit

Which place is cheaper, Logrono or Marseille?

These are the overall average travel costs for the two destinations.

The average daily cost (per person) in Marseille is €148, while the average daily cost in Logrono is €143. These costs include accommodation (assuming double occupancy, so the traveler is sharing the room), food, transportation, and entertainment. While every person is different, these costs are an average of past travelers in each destination. What follows is a categorical breakdown of travel costs for Marseille and Logrono in more detail.

When is the best time to visit Marseille or Logrono?

Both places have a temperate climate with four distinct seasons. As both cities are in the northern hemisphere, summer is in July and winter is in January.

Should I visit Marseille or Logrono in the Summer?

Both Logrono and Marseille during the summer are popular places to visit. The beaches and the family-friendly experiences are the main draw to Marseille this time of year.

In July, Marseille is generally a little warmer than Logrono. Daily temperatures in Marseille average around 24°C (75°F), and Logrono fluctuates around 20°C (68°F).

It's quite sunny in Marseille. In the summer, Marseille often gets more sunshine than Logrono. Marseille gets 366 hours of sunny skies this time of year, while Logrono receives 188 hours of full sun.

Marseille usually gets less rain in July than Logrono. Marseille gets 14 mm (0.6 in) of rain, while Logrono receives 51 mm (2 in) of rain this time of the year.

Should I visit Marseille or Logrono in the Autumn?

The autumn attracts plenty of travelers to both Marseille and Logrono. Many travelers come to Marseille for the shopping scene and the natural beauty of the area.

Marseille is around the same temperature as Logrono in the autumn. The daily temperature in Marseille averages around 16°C (61°F) in October, and Logrono fluctuates around 16°C (62°F).

In Marseille, it's very sunny this time of the year. Marseille usually receives more sunshine than Logrono during autumn. Marseille gets 205 hours of sunny skies, while Logrono receives 125 hours of full sun in the autumn.

Logrono receives a lot of rain in the autumn. In October, Marseille usually receives less rain than Logrono. Marseille gets 78 mm (3.1 in) of rain, while Logrono receives 111 mm (4.4 in) of rain each month for the autumn.

Should I visit Marseille or Logrono in the Winter?

The winter brings many poeple to Marseille as well as Logrono. Many visitors come to Marseille in the winter for the shopping scene and the cuisine.

In the winter, Marseille is cooler than Logrono. Typically, the winter temperatures in Marseille in January average around 7°C (44°F), and Logrono averages at about 9°C (48°F).

In the winter, Marseille often gets more sunshine than Logrono. Marseille gets 150 hours of sunny skies this time of year, while Logrono receives 77 hours of full sun.

It's quite rainy in Logrono. Marseille usually gets less rain in January than Logrono. Marseille gets 47 mm (1.9 in) of rain, while Logrono receives 130 mm (5.1 in) of rain this time of the year.

Should I visit Marseille or Logrono in the Spring?

Both Logrono and Marseille are popular destinations to visit in the spring with plenty of activities. Most visitors come to Marseille for the beaches and the natural beauty during these months.

In April, Marseille is generally around the same temperature as Logrono. Daily temperatures in Marseille average around 13°C (56°F), and Logrono fluctuates around 12°C (54°F).

The sun comes out a lot this time of the year in Marseille. Marseille usually receives more sunshine than Logrono during spring. Marseille gets 245 hours of sunny skies, while Logrono receives 117 hours of full sun in the spring.

It rains a lot this time of the year in Logrono. In April, Marseille usually receives less rain than Logrono. Marseille gets 48 mm (1.9 in) of rain, while Logrono receives 129 mm (5.1 in) of rain each month for the spring.

Typical Weather for Logrono and Marseille

Marseille Logrono
Temp (°C) Rain (mm) Temp (°C) Rain (mm)
Jan 7°C (44°F) 47 mm (1.9 in) 9°C (48°F) 130 mm (5.1 in)
Feb 8°C (46°F) 54 mm (2.1 in) 10°C (50°F) 108 mm (4.3 in)
Mar 10°C (50°F) 44 mm (1.7 in) 11°C (51°F) 100 mm (3.9 in)
Apr 13°C (56°F) 48 mm (1.9 in) 12°C (54°F) 129 mm (5.1 in)
May 17°C (63°F) 42 mm (1.7 in) 15°C (59°F) 92 mm (3.6 in)
Jun 21°C (69°F) 28 mm (1.1 in) 18°C (64°F) 65 mm (2.6 in)
Jul 24°C (75°F) 14 mm (0.6 in) 20°C (68°F) 51 mm (2 in)
Aug 23°C (74°F) 29 mm (1.1 in) 20°C (68°F) 89 mm (3.5 in)
Sep 20°C (69°F) 47 mm (1.9 in) 19°C (66°F) 75 mm (3 in)
Oct 16°C (61°F) 78 mm (3.1 in) 16°C (62°F) 111 mm (4.4 in)
Nov 11°C (51°F) 58 mm (2.3 in) 12°C (54°F) 152 mm (6 in)
Dec 7°C (45°F) 56 mm (2.2 in) 10°C (50°F) 135 mm (5.3 in)
